Becoming a Shoe-Fitting Pro: Practical Tips for Your Next Purchase

Empowering yourself with the right knowledge can transform your shoe shopping experience. Here are some actionable tips to ensure your next pair of shoes is a perfect fit:

Measure Your Feet Regularly

Don't assume your shoe size stays the same throughout adulthood. Feet can change size due to age, weight fluctuations, pregnancy, and other factors. Get your feet measured professionally (both length and width) at least once a year, or whenever you notice changes in how your current shoes fit.

Shop in the Afternoon or Evening

Your feet naturally swell throughout the day. Shopping later in the day ensures you're trying on shoes when your feet are at their largest, preventing you from buying shoes that will feel too tight by the end of the day.

Always Try On Both Shoes

Most people have one foot slightly larger than the other. Always try on both shoes and fit to your larger foot. Walk around the store for a few minutes to get a real feel for comfort and support. Don't rush the process!

Consider Your Activity and Socks

Think about the primary purpose of the shoe. Running shoes, walking shoes, dress shoes, and work boots all have different fitting requirements. Always try on shoes with the type of socks you typically wear for that activity.

The "Thumb Rule" is Your Friend

Ensure there's about a thumb's width of space between your longest toe and the end of the shoe. This allows for natural foot movement and prevents your toes from hitting the front of the shoe with each step.

Trust Your Gut (and Your Toes!)

Don't buy shoes that feel uncomfortable in the store, hoping they'll "stretch out" or "break in." While some materials might soften slightly, a truly uncomfortable fit often remains uncomfortable. Your shoes should feel good from the moment you put them on.

Don't Compromise for Style Alone

While aesthetics are important, never sacrifice comfort and proper fit for the sake of style. There are countless fashionable shoes available that also prioritize foot health. Your feet will thank you in the long run.

Seek Professional Help

For specialized needs, or if you're struggling to find comfortable shoes, visit a reputable shoe store with trained fitters. They can assess your foot type, gait, and specific requirements to recommend the best options for you.

When to Say Goodbye: Knowing When It's Time for New Shoes

Even the best-fitting shoes have a lifespan. Knowing when to replace your footwear is just as important as choosing the right pair initially. Over time, the cushioning breaks down, the sole wears thin, and the structural support diminishes, even if the exterior still looks decent.

Don't wait until your shoes are falling apart to replace them. Proactive replacement prevents injuries and maintains comfort.
